润滑油生物降解性的评定方法 被引量:11
1
作者 杨礼河 朱勇 +2 位作者 解世文 孙玉德 李志辉 《石油学报(石油加工)》 EI CAS CSCD 北大核心 2008年第3期356-359,共4页
参照CEC(欧洲协调委员会)标准(CEC L-33-A-93),利用四氯化碳(CCl4)作萃取剂,以天津纪庄子污水处理厂的活性污泥中的活性菌为实验接种体进行了润滑油生物降解评定方法验证实验。盛有矿物介质、实验油和接种体的烧瓶与含有有毒实验油的白... 参照CEC(欧洲协调委员会)标准(CEC L-33-A-93),利用四氯化碳(CCl4)作萃取剂,以天津纪庄子污水处理厂的活性污泥中的活性菌为实验接种体进行了润滑油生物降解评定方法验证实验。盛有矿物介质、实验油和接种体的烧瓶与含有有毒实验油的白瓶同时进行为期21d保温培养实验,并用含有参比物质的烧瓶代替实验油进行平行实验。保温培养完成后,烧瓶中的物质通过声波振荡、酸化,再用CCl4萃取。然后,用红外光谱分析萃取液,测量CH3—CH2—的C—H伸缩振动吸收峰(在2930±10cm-1)的强度,用来计算毒化瓶和实验瓶中残留油量,从而计算实验油的生物降解率。结果表明,该方法测定润滑油的生物降解率误差在5.5%以内。 展开更多

Using carbon tetrachloride (CCl4) as extraction agent, the activated sludge from Tianjin Jizhuangzi Sewage Treatment Plant as inoculum, the test study on biodegradability of lubricants was carried out. The test flasks containing the mineral medium, the test oil and the inoculum were placed in incubation together with flasks containing poisoned blanks for periods of 0 and 21 days, respectively. Flasks containing the reference materials in place of the test oil were run in parallel. At the end of the incubation period, the contents of the flasks were subjected to sonic vibration, and were acidified and extracted by using CCI4. The extracts were then analysed by infra-red (IR) spectrometer to measure the maximum absorption of the C-H stretch of CH2-CH3 band at wavelength of 2 930 cm^-1. The absorption values were used to calculate the residual oil contents of the poisoned and test flasks. Consequently the biodegradability of the test oil was calculated. The test results indicate that the differences in the biodegradability of test materials in different tests are within 5.5%, and consistent with the data described in Coordinating European Council (CEC) L-33- A-93. The biodegradability of lubricants can be evaluated by this method effectively. 展开更多
